Chi Chung Li is a scholar working on Automotive Engineering, Biomedical Engineering and Mechanical Engineering. According to data from OpenAlex, Chi Chung Li has authored 12 papers receiving a total of 336 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Automotive Engineering, 7 papers in Biomedical Engineering and 4 papers in Mechanical Engineering. Recurrent topics in Chi Chung Li's work include Additive Manufacturing and 3D Printing Technologies (8 papers), Manufacturing Process and Optimization (4 papers) and Additive Manufacturing Materials and Processes (4 papers). Chi Chung Li is often cited by papers focused on Additive Manufacturing and 3D Printing Technologies (8 papers), Manufacturing Process and Optimization (4 papers) and Additive Manufacturing Materials and Processes (4 papers). Chi Chung Li collaborates with scholars based in United States, Switzerland and Australia. Chi Chung Li's co-authors include Hayden Taylor, Joseph Toombs, Frederik Kotz, Bastian E. Rapp, Manuel Luitz, Caitlyn C. Cook, Sandra Van Vlierberghe, Cathal O’Connell, Daniel E. Heath and David J. Collins and has published in prestigious journals such as Science, Progress in Polymer Science and Additive manufacturing.
